#974524 Hex color

#974524

The hexadecimal color code #974524 corresponds to the code RGB( 151, 69, 36 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,59 level), green (at 0,27 level) and blue (at 0,14 level). Its brightness is 36% and its saturation is 61%. It is composed of red at 58%, green at 26% and blue at 14%.
